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Script

Description and Links

Anchor
Bulk Export
Bulk Export
Bulk Export

Exports all current record definitions, without versions, when migrating data to a new Universal Controller deployment.

Anchor
Bulk Export Activity
Bulk Export Activity
Bulk Export Activity

Exports all current Activity data from multiple Universal Controller database tables.
 

Note
titleNote

In order to run this server operation, the Bulk Export Activity Permitted Universal Controller system property must be set to true.

 
If you choose to run this server operation, the following confirmation pop-up displays:
 

Anchor
Bulk Export Audit
Bulk Export Audit
Bulk Export Audit

Exports all current Audit records when migrating data to a new Universal Controller deployment.

Anchor
Bulk Export History
Bulk Export History
Bulk Export History

Exports all current History records when migrating data to a new Universal Controller deployment.
 
If you choose to run this server operation, the following confirmation pop-up displays:
 

Anchor
Bulk Export with Versions
Bulk Export with Versions
Bulk Export with Versions

Exports all current records along with older (non-current) versions of record definitions when migrating data to updated software (see Upgrading Universal Controller from 5.2.0).

Anchor
Bulk Import
Bulk Import
Bulk Import

Imports all data from an exported file when migrating data to updated software (see Upgrading Universal Controller from 5.2.0).

Anchor
Clear Server Cache
Clear Server Cache
Clear Server Cache

Clears the internal server cache. You can use this operation if you are experiencing unexpected behavior with the Controller system. For example, Technical Support may ask you to first run this operation to clear the server cache, then clear your browser cache.

Anchor
Database Information
Database Information
Database Information

Displays the following information for the Controller database:

  • Type: MYSQL
  • Database Name: db_name
  • Database Product Name: MySQL
  • Database Product Version: 8.0.11
  • Driver Name: MySQL Connector/J
  • Driver Version: mysql-connector-java-8.0.12 (Revision: 24766725dc6e017025532146d94c6e6c488fb8f1)
  • Configured JDBC URL: jdbc:mysql://hostname:port/
  • Adjusted JDBC URL: jdbc:mysql://hostname:port/db_name?useUnicode=true&serverTimezone=US/Eastern&socketTimeout=1800000
  • Connection Pool: Server (0/3)
  • Connection Pool: Reserved (0/3)
  • Connection Pool: Client (0/5)

Anchor
Database Table Counts
Database Table Counts
Database Table Counts

Displays the following information for Universal Controller database tables:

  • Largest table
  • Number of tables
  • Number of rows
  • Number of rows in each table

See Universal Controller Database Tables, below, for a description of all tables.

Anchor
Disable Task Instance Business Service Normalization
Disable Task Instance Business Service Normalization
Disable Task Instance Business Service Normalization

Disables normalization of Business Service membership for all:

  • New Task Instance and History records.
  • Existing Task Instance and History records if it is still in progress.

All previously normalized Business Service membership records will not be removed until they qualify for Activity or History purge.

Also, the Task Instance Normalize Business Service Membership property will be set to Disabled.

Anchor
Enable Task Instance Business Service Normalization
Enable Task Instance Business Service Normalization
Enable Task Instance Business Service Normalization

Commence normalization of Business Service membership for all existing Task Instance and History records, and begin normalizing Business Service membership for all new Task Instance and History records.

Note
titleNote

When deciding on enabling Business Service normalization, it should be noted that there is trade-off between the query performance on Task Instance/History Lists and the added insertion of normalization data at Task Instance/History record creation time.

If the Controller is restarted and the Task Instance Normalize Business Service Membership property is Enabled/Normalizing, the Controller will resume normalization of Business Service membership for all existing Task Instance and History records.


Anchor
Generate Server UUIDs Cache
Generate Server UUIDs Cache
Generate Server UUIDs Cache

For use only by Technical Support personnel or when you are requested to run it by Technical Support.

Anchor
Health Check
Health Check
Health Check

Displays information about the current instance of the Controller.

Anchor
Inspect Events
Inspect Events
Inspect Events

For use only by Technical Support personnel or when you are requested to run it by Technical Support.

Anchor
Inspect Universal Events
Inspect Universal Events
Inspect Universal Events

Limits the number of events displayed by the Inspect Events server operation.

The events will display with the latest events first; that is, ordered by created time descending.

Default is 1000.

Anchor
Inspect Output Message Queue
Inspect Output Message Queue
Inspect Output Message Queue

For use only by Technical Support personnel or when you are requested to run it by Technical Support.

Anchor
Inspect Subscriptions
Inspect Subscriptions
Inspect Subscriptions

For use only by Technical Support personnel or when you are requested to run it by Technical Support.

Anchor
Inspect Timers
Inspect Timers
Inspect Timers

For use only by Technical Support personnel or when you are requested to run it by Technical Support.

Anchor
LDAP Refresh
LDAP Refresh
LDAP Refresh

If LDAP is configured for this installation, it refreshes every 24 hours. This server operation forces a refresh. The refresh writes all Controller log entries to the user interface as well as to the Controller log, and the response will not be returned until the process completes. If you estimate the refresh could take a considerable amount of time, we recommend you use 20381848 LDAP Refresh (Asynchronous).

Anchor
LDAP Refresh (Asynchronous)
LDAP Refresh (Asynchronous)
LDAP Refresh (Asynchronous)

If LDAP is configured for this installation, it refreshes every 24 hours. This server operation forces a refresh. The refresh is performed in the background and sends Controller log entries to the Controller log.

Anchor
List/Download Logs
List/Download Logs
List/Download Logs

Lists (and optionally lets you download) any existing UC log files for the Controller node that this operation is executed on.
 
The list identifies the name, last modification date, size of each log file, and - when you hover over the log file entry on the list - an icon that lets you download that file.
 

 
The icons at the bottom of the list let you perform the following:

  • Download selected log files.
  • Select all log files.
  • Deselect all log files.

(You also can select / deselect all log files by clicking the Name checkbox at the top of the list.)

Anchor
Load Demonstration Definitions
Load Demonstration Definitions
Load Demonstration Definitions

Loads base demonstration data into your database (for example: workflows, tasks, triggers).

Anchor
Memory Usage
Memory Usage
Memory Usage

Displays a summary of Controller memory usage.

Anchor
Overdue Timers Delete
Overdue Timers Delete
Overdue Timers Delete

Deletes any overdue timers, as listed by the 20381848 Overdue Timers List operation.

Anchor
Overdue Timers List
Overdue Timers List
Overdue Timers List

Lists any timers that are overdue (normally, no timers should be overdue).

Anchor
Pause Cluster Node
Pause Cluster Node
Pause Cluster Node

Pauses the Controller, which prevents it from processing tasks and events. If an event or task is already running when you run this operation, the event or task will complete. The Controller remains in a paused state until you run the 20381848 Resume Cluster Node operation.

Anchor
Purge All Non-Default Users And Groups
Purge All Non-Default Users And Groups
Purge All Non-Default Users And Groups

Purges all non-default Users and Groups and their associated data. There is one default User: Administrator (ops.admin). There are two default Groups: Administrator Group and Everything Group.
 
This server operation will also clear the following fields:

  • Manager field for the Administrator user if it references a non-default user.
  • Manager field for the Administrator Group and/or Everything Group if it references a non-default user.
  • Parent field for the Administrator Group and/or Everything Group if it references a non-default group.

The following is recommended before running this server operation:

  • Disable any triggers that are currently enabled by a non-default user.
  • Unassign the Execution User for any triggers that are currently assigned a non-default user as the Execution User.
  • Complete any active task instances that are currently assigned a non-default user as the Execution User.
Note
titleNote

To run this server operation, the Purge All Non-Default Users And Groups Permitted Universal Controller System Property must be set to true.

 
If you choose to run this server operation, the following confirmation pop-up displays:
 

Anchor
Purge History
Purge History
Purge History

Purges all records from the History table (ops_history).
 
Any time a task instance goes into an end status (Cancelled, Failed, Skipped, Finished, Success), a copy of it is written to the History table. You can view your History table by selecting Automation Center > Task Instances > History from the navigation pane.
 

Note
titleNote

If you do not need to keep or back up your task instance history, we recommend that you run this operation periodically; otherwise, make sure you schedule a routine Data Backup/Purge for history by selecting Administration > Data Backup/Purge from the navigation pane. Executing a Data Backup/Purge of an extremely large History table can seriously degrade Controller system performance.


Anchor
Purge Instances
Purge Instances
Purge Instances

Purges everything in the All Task Instances table (ops_exec), which contains all system activity, including task instances in any status (including end statuses). Records in the All Task Instances table (ops_exec) remain there until they are purged.
 

Warning
titleWarning

Running this operation will purge any live data; that is, task instances that have not completed.


Anchor
Purge Logs and Cache
Purge Logs and Cache
Purge Logs and Cache

Sends a request to all active Agents to purge their logs and cache.

Anchor
Purge Versions
Purge Versions
Purge Versions

Purges versions of records in excess of the maximum specified by the System Default Maximum Versions Universal Controller system property.

Anchor
Refresh System Default List Layouts
Refresh System Default List Layouts
Refresh System Default List Layouts

For Controller upgrades only; resets system defaults list layouts.
 
You may be asked to run this server operation by Technical Support.

Anchor
Reset All Agent Cluster Task Counts
Reset All Agent Cluster Task Counts
Reset All Agent Cluster Task Counts

Resets the current number of tasks currently being run by all Agent clusters to 0 (see Resetting the Current Task Count).

Anchor
Reset All Agent Task Counts
Reset All Agent Task Counts
Reset All Agent Task Counts

Resets the current number of tasks currently being run by all Agents to 0 (see Resetting the Current Task Count).

Anchor
Restart Cluster Node
Restart Cluster Node
Restart Cluster Node

Stops and restarts the Controller within the running Tomcat server. The Controller is effectively shut down and started up without stopping and starting Tomcat.
 

Note
titleNote:

Restart Cluster Node will cause a failover to occur if it is executed on the Active node while another node is running as Passive.


Anchor
Restore System Default List Layouts
Restore System Default List Layouts
Restore System Default List Layouts

Restores all lists to their default layouts.

Anchor
Resume Cluster Node
Resume Cluster Node
Resume Cluster Node

Resumes the Controller after it has been paused using the 20381848 Pause Cluster Node operation, or paused by the Start Server Paused Universal Controller property on startup.

Anchor
Roll Log
Roll Log
Roll Log

Renames the existing log to a timestamped log and opens a new log file.

Anchor
Run Garbage Collection
Run Garbage Collection
Run Garbage Collection

Runs the "garbage collector." The gc method suggests that the Java Virtual Machine expend effort toward recycling unused objects in order to make the memory they currently occupy available for quick re-use. When control returns from the method call, the Java Virtual Machine has made a best effort to reclaim space from all discarded objects.

Anchor
Server Information
Server Information
Server Information

Displays the following categories of information about the Universal Controller server:

  • Node
  • License
  • Server Deployment
  • Database Information
  • Memory Information

Anchor
System Properties
System Properties
System Properties

Displays all properties of the operating system on which the Controller is running.
 
You may be asked to run this server operation by Technical Support.

Anchor
Temporary Property Change
Temporary Property Change
Temporary Property Change

Allows for the temporary setting of specific Universal Controller properties to be used for diagnosing problems. This operation and setting of properties should be performed only under the guidance of Stonebranch support.

Anchor
Thread List
Thread List
Thread List

Captures information about internal Controller system processes.
 
You may be asked to run this server operation by Technical Support.

Anchor
Thread List by CPU
Thread List by CPU
Thread List by CPU

Captures information about internal Controller system processes.
 
You may be asked to run this server operation by Technical Support.

Anchor
Thread Stack Trace
Thread Stack Trace
Thread Stack Trace

Captures information about internal Controller system processes.
 
You may be asked to run this server operation by Technical Support.

...

The following table identifies and describes all Universal Controller database tables, which are listed if you run the 20381848 Database Table Counts server operation, above.

The tables are in alphabetical order according to Table Name.

...